Market Update
Best June Ever
July 6, 2007 - Last month the Toronto Real Estate Market recorded 10,451 sales for the best June performance ever, Toronto Real Estate Board President Donald Bentley announced today. "June's figure was up almost 20% over the 8730 sales recorded during the same month in 2006, and down only slightly (6%) from May's best-ever figure of 11,146 sales. To get some idea of the current strength of the market: there have been more sales in the last two months (21,597) than occurred in all of 1977 (20,512), thirty years ago this year."
While the sales pace remained brisk, average prices declined marginally (less than 1%) from May to $381,963. The year-to-date average was $373,719, up 5% over the first six months of 2006 ($356,977).
"Price increases remain only modest," noted the President. "Inventory, at 21,789, is robust enough to keep a lid on upward inflation. The current market is still accessible to first-time buyers, and should continue in this mode for the foreseeable future."
A Breakdown Of The Market Is As Follows:
|
|
TREB's - 28 West Districts had: |
3936 sales |
With an average of - $356,513 |
|
TREB's - 14 Central Districts had: |
1819 sales |
With an average of - $513,491 |
|
TREB's - 23 North Districts had: |
2248 sales |
With an average of - $406,565
|
|
TREB's - 21 East Districts had: |
2448 sales |
With an average of - $302,558 |
Average Days On Market in June Was 29

In Etobicoke - (W-6 to W-10) there have been 2734 sales to date, up 13 per cent over the January to June period of 2006. The average price was $399,525, up four per cent over the $383,220 recorded during that earlier time frame.
